Laura, les ombres de l'été (English title: Laura: Shadows of a Summer
) is a 1979 French erotic romantic drama directed by the late photographer David Hamilton. Film Overview Original Title: Laura, les ombres de l'été Release Date: 28 November 1979 (France)
David Hamilton, known for his signature "soft focus" photography style Dawn Dunlap as Laura Moore Maud Adams as Sarah Moore James Mitchell as Paul Thomas Wyler Approximately 95 minutes Romance / Drama Plot Summary
The story follows Paul, a sculptor who reunites with his former lover, Sarah. He soon finds himself captivated by Sarah's 15-year-old daughter, Laura, who bears a striking resemblance to her mother when Paul first fell in love with her. The film explores themes of artistic obsession, beauty, and mother-daughter competition. Visual and Technical Style
True to David Hamilton's background, the film is noted for its "dreamlike" and "hazy" aesthetic, often employing soft focus and muted colors to mimic his photographic work. Critics have described it as a "picture-poem" that prioritizes visual composition over a deep narrative. Letterboxd Modern Releases and HD Remasters
